Program areas at Goodwill Industries of Wy

Rehab services: adult day services, community living services, community support services, companion, individual habilitation training, personal care, respite, supported employment
Community programs: the independent living program is focused on assisting youth who are, or were, in a court-ordered placement to become self sufficient adults. These services include educational assistance,employment assistance, life skills training, housing assistance and transitional plans. Community programs: the wendy's wonderful kids program provides every state in the nation with at least one child specific adoption recruiter. This recruiter works alongside the state case worker to help find permanent family connections for youth in foster care. This includes facilitating adoptions, legal guardianships and safe family re-unification. The program is funded by grant proceeds from wendy's restaurant foundation. Community programs: the senior community service employment program (scsep) is a community service and work-based job training program for older americans. Authorized by the older americans act, the program provides training for low-income, unemployed seniors. Scsep participants gain work experience in a variety of community service activities at non-profit and public facilities, including schools, hospitals, day-care centers, and senior centers. Participants work an average of 20 hours a week and are paid the highest of federal, state or local minimum wage. This training serves as a bridge to unsubsidized employment opportunities for participants.
